You could have a smart meter fitted to avoid having to give readings. I think a lot of the cheaper tariffs now are ones that require a smart meter.

Although smart meters themselves don't actually save you money, they are supposed to make you more aware of the energy you are using, to help you change your usage.

Update on this enthralling thread from Martin Lewis

"Green Network Energy customers are to be ported to EDF. It says "all customers will see a price decrease versus they're current tariff until 21 Sept 2021".

I find that surprising as GNE had some v cheap fixes. So will update when we've full tariff details."
